DTC P0119

DTC P0119  : ECT Sensor 1 Circuit Out of Range

NOTE: 

DTC Description Confirmed DTC Pending DTC
P0119 ECT Sensor 1 Circuit Out of Range    

DTC (PGM-FI)

  1. Problem verification

    -1. Turn the vehicle to the ON mode.

    -2. Clear the DTC with the HDS.

    Clear DTC

    -3. Start the engine.

    -4. Hold the engine speed at 3000 RPM without load (in neutral) until the radiator fan comes on, then let it idle.

    -5. Check for Pending or Confirmed DTCs with the HDS.

    DTC Description Confirmed DTC Pending DTC
    P0119 ECT Sensor 1 Circuit Out of Range    

    Is DTC P0119 indicated?

    YES 

    The failure is duplicated. Go to step 2.

    NO 

    Intermittent failure, the system is OK at this time. Check for poor connections or loose terminals at ECT sensor 1 and the PCM. If the on-board snapshot of this DTC is recorded, try to reproduce the failure under the same conditions with the on-board snapshot .

  2. Shorted wire check (TW line)

    -1. Turn the vehicle to the OFF (LOCK) mode.

    -2. Jump the SCS line with the HDS, and wait more than 1 minute.

    -3. Disconnect the following connectors.

    ECT sensor 1 2P connector
    PCM connector No. 1 (96P)

    -4. Check for continuity between test points 1 and 2.

    Test condition Vehicle OFF (LOCK) mode
      ECT sensor 1 2P connector: disconnected
      PCM connector No. 1 (96P): disconnected
    Test point 1 ECT sensor 1 2P connector (female terminals) No. 2:
    Test point 2 Body ground

    Is there continuity?

    YES 

    Repair a short in the TW wire between PCM connector No. 1 terminal No. 49 and ECT sensor 1.

    NO 

    The TW wire is not shorted. Go to step 3.

  3. Open wire check (TW line)

    -1. Check for continuity between test points 1 and 2.

    Test condition Vehicle OFF (LOCK) mode
      ECT sensor 1 2P connector: disconnected
      PCM connector No. 1 (96P): disconnected
    Test point 1 ECT sensor 1 2P connector (female terminals) No. 2:
    Test point 2 PCM connector No. 1 (96P) No. 49

    Is there continuity?

    YES 

    The TW wire is OK. Go to step 4.

    NO 

    Repair an open in the TW wire between PCM connector No. 1 terminal No. 49 and ECT sensor 1.

  4. Open wire check (SG3 line)

    -1. Check for continuity between test points 1 and 2.

    Test condition Vehicle OFF (LOCK) mode
      ECT sensor 1 2P connector: disconnected
      PCM connector No. 1 (96P): disconnected
    Test point 1 ECT sensor 1 2P connector (female terminals) No. 1:
    Test point 2 PCM connector No. 1 (96P) No. 91

    Is there continuity?

    YES 

    The SG3 wire is OK. Replace ECT sensor 1 .

    NO 

    Repair an open in the SG3 wire between PCM connector No. 1 terminal No. 91 and ECT sensor 1.
